P8480C數字輸入模塊

ABB P8480C數字輸入模塊 PDF資料 

1.產(chǎn) 品 資 料 介 紹:

中文資料:

主要特點(diǎn)

  1. 多通道輸入:支持多個(gè)數字輸入通道,適合同時(shí)采集多個(gè)設備的信號,提升系統效率。
  2. 廣泛的電壓兼容性:兼容多種輸入電壓(如 24V、48V、220V 等),滿(mǎn)足不同工業(yè)設備的要求。
  3. 高速響應:具有快速響應能力,適合實(shí)時(shí)數據采集和反饋的應用場(chǎng)景。
  4. 穩定性高:提供穩定的數字信號輸入,確保系統可靠運行,減少錯誤信號干擾。
  5. 抗電磁干擾:設計時(shí)考慮到電磁兼容性,確保在電磁干擾環(huán)境中的信號采集穩定。
  6. 高可靠性:通過(guò)嚴格的質(zhì)量控制,確保長(cháng)期穩定運行,適合高要求的工業(yè)環(huán)境。
  7. 工業(yè)級設計:具有抗震動(dòng)、耐高溫、抗腐蝕等特性,適應惡劣的工業(yè)應用環(huán)境。
  8. 低功耗設計:采用低功耗設計,有效降低能耗,延長(cháng)設備使用壽命。
  9. 易于安裝和配置:即插即用的設計,簡(jiǎn)化安裝過(guò)程,縮短部署時(shí)間。
  10. 模塊擴展性:支持擴展更多模塊,靈活應對復雜的應用需求。

應用領(lǐng)域

  1. 工業(yè)自動(dòng)化:用于PLC系統中,實(shí)時(shí)采集設備的開(kāi)關(guān)信號,如傳感器、開(kāi)關(guān)等。
  2. 電力監控:采集電力設備的工作狀態(tài),如斷路器、繼電器等的狀態(tài)數據。
  3. 智能制造:在智能工廠(chǎng)中,采集生產(chǎn)線(xiàn)設備的狀態(tài),確保生產(chǎn)過(guò)程的高效運行。
  4. 樓宇自動(dòng)化:用于樓宇管理系統中,采集如照明、空調、電梯等設施的狀態(tài)信號。
  5. 能源管理:實(shí)時(shí)監控電力和氣體設備的工作狀態(tài),實(shí)現更好的能源優(yōu)化管理。
  6. 交通管理:在交通控制系統中,采集交通信號燈、路障等設施的工作狀態(tài)。
  7. 機器人控制:在機器人系統中,實(shí)時(shí)采集機器人關(guān)節、傳感器等設備的狀態(tài)信號。
  8. 環(huán)境監控:用于環(huán)境監測系統中,采集溫濕度、污染等設備的工作狀態(tài)。
  9. 自動(dòng)化檢測:實(shí)時(shí)采集檢測設備的狀態(tài),輔助自動(dòng)化測試和數據處理。
  10. 物聯(lián)網(wǎng):作為物聯(lián)網(wǎng)系統中的輸入模塊,采集遠程設備的數據,支持設備狀態(tài)監控和管理。
